KILDARE, Wis. (AP) - Authorities in central Wisconsin say a 66-year-old woman has died from an accidental gunshot wound.
Juneau County Sheriff Brent Oleson says his office received a report Friday morning of an accidental shooting.
He says investigators responded to a home in Kildare. He says the initial investigation reveals that two people were handling a firearm when it accidentally went off.
Oleson says foul play is not suspected. The shooting remains under investigation.
The Wisconsin State Journal says the woman's name hasn't been released pending notification of relatives.
